1.1 Technical Bottleneck: N4700's Physical Limits and Y5T's Optimal Solution

The original circuit design required a withstand voltage of 20kV and a capacitance of 3300pF. HVCA's original solution was not only expensive but also limited by material physical properties.

  • Technical Pain Point: While the industry-recognized high-performance N4700 dielectric has low loss, its dielectric constant (K value) is limited. Under the size constraints for 20kV, N4700 struggles to achieve 3300pF (typically limited to around 2000pF).
  • HVC Solution: Instead of blindly recommending N4700, the HVC technical team leveraged its deep material expertise and selected the Y5T (Class II) dielectric. Utilizing its high dielectric constant, HVC successfully achieved 3300pF within a standard volume while ensuring the temperature stability required for the voltage multiplier circuit.

2.1 Crisis: "Supply Disruption" of Non-Standard Parts

  • Challenge: These capacitors are small-capacity, high-precision products, and must use SL or UJ and other low-loss Class I materials. During the pandemic, HVCA was almost "unreachable," and difficult to cooperate with EMS factory's Cost Down (cost reduction) requirements.
  • HVC Response: Upon receiving the inquiry, HVC engineers immediately confirmed that SL/UJ are standard materials in HVC's inventory system. By optimizing the lead forming process (such as "spreading leads" or "internal series-parallel"), HVC achieved non-standard customization at standard product prices.
